Mallela Theertham is in the middle of the dense forest. A walk down 350 steps is required to access the waterfall. The best flows are from the months of October to February.March to June is the dry season. The remaining months are rainy months, and it is very difficult to drive on the muddy road.
The Pochera Waterfalls are classified as multi-step and over a series of steps descend 20 meters. The last two steps are the largest with the largest of the two dropping 12 meters. The small streams of River Godavari are the source of this waterfall, and these streams gradually breaks away as they flow over the Sahyadri Mountain Range. [1]
Bogatha [1] Waterfall is a waterfall located on the Cheekupally stream, Wazeedu Mandal, Mulugu district, Telangana. [ 2 ] [ 3 ] It is located 120 kilometers (75 mi) from Bhadrachalam , 90 kilometers (56 mi) from Mulugu and 140 kilometers (87 mi) from Warangal .

Kuntala Waterfall is a waterfall of Telangana state in India, located on Kadam river in Neradigonda mandal of Adilabad district. [1] It is the highest waterfall in the state with a height of 150 feet. [ 2 ]
